I walked along the Maxey Cut yesterday evening and this morning (16 and 17th May).
Two little ringed plovers, 2 oystercatchers and a single common sandpiper on the shores of the pit, south of the bridge across the cut. Plenty of sand martins in the air around their extensive colony in the gravel banks of the deep area of new working.
This morning the little ringed plover still, as well as a yellow wagtail, a turtle dove purring from the old pits and a buzzard overhead.
A red kite soaring over the Heath Road paddock on the way back.
